From Brooklyn Bridge Park /Pier 6 to Rutgers by bus and subway

To get from Brooklyn Bridge Park /Pier 6 to Rutgers in New Brunswick,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one subway line: take the B63 bus from Brooklyn Bridge Park /Pier 6 station to Atlantic Av/4 Av station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the N subway and finally take the SUBURBAN TRANSIT bus from Port Authority Bus Terminal station to Albany St & Spring St station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 50 min. The bus and subway schedule from Brooklyn Bridge Park /Pier 6 may change.
